Nissan U.K. has revealed a new Micra Kiiro special edition, launched as part of its promotional partnership to support the debut of The Batman film.
Limited to just 250 units for customers in the U.K., the Nissan Micra Kiiro gets yellow accent trims on its front and rear bumpers, as well as along its side panels (Kiiro being Japanese for yellow).
These accent pieces will contrast against the car's Echo Grey body colour, and are accentuated by large gloss black 17-inch alloy wheels. A rear privacy glass completes the car’s exterior features.
On the inside, the Nissan Micra Kiiro Special Edition gets a Vision Pack as standard, which adds rear parking sensors, navigation, automatic air conditioning and rear power windows. The car also comes with black cloth trim to match the exterior.
